Backgrounds: Roselle have effect as anti-inflammatory.
Objectives: To determine the effectiveness of roselle towards oral mucosa ulcer.
Methods: 12 sprague-dawley rats were divided into 2 groups; control and treatment. triamnicolone as positive control, treatment group was dropped by 7.5% and 15% roselle. Wound healing was observed in the third or seventh day.
Results; Redness disappearance and ulcer diameter decrease in seventh days (7.5% and 15%). Swelling disappearance in seventh days (15%). Inflammation score decrease in both third days (15%) and seventh days (7.5% and 15%).
Conclusions: roselle is effective for ulcer healing. the Effectiveness is equivalent to Triamcinolone 0.1% in redness disappearance and decreasing of ulcer diameter in seventh days."

Background: Roselle is reported as anti-inflammatory agent.
Objectives: To analyze standardized roselle calyces ethanol extract efficacy`s towards oral mucous ulcer.
Methods: Twelve rats were divided into 2 groups; control and experimental group. The 3.75% and 7.5% extract were applied topically twice a day in oral mucous. Animals were observed for 3 and 7 days. Redness and swelling were observed visually. Ulcer diameter was measured a day after creation and before sacrifice. Specimens were observed microscopically and scored.
Results: Ulcer diameter and inflammation score were decreased. No redness and swelling observed.
Conclusions: The 7.5% extract is effective for the ulcer."

Background: Roselle has antiinflammatory effect. Ulcer is an inflammatory condition in oral.
Objective: Analyze effectiveness of roselle in healing an ulcer.
Methods: This research in vivo on ulcer model 12 rats, divided into control and treatment group. Roselle drops were applied twice a day on ulcer, then day 3 to 7 was sacrificed. Healing process was observed by looking redness and swelling, ulcer diameter, and inflammation score.
Results: Roselle 7.5% 7 days can eliminate redness, while 3.75 % and 7.5% reduced ulcer diameter and inflammation score.
Conclusion: Application drops of standardized ethanol extract of roselle are effective in ulcer healing."

Background: Roselle has anti-inflammatory effect.
Objective: Analyze effectiveness of standardized ethanol extract of Roselle topical towards oral mucous ulcer.
Method: In vivo study was created with ulcer on 12 rats. Research group divided into control and test group. Standardized roselle 7.5% and 15% were applied topically twice a day. On the 4th and 8th days, rat were sacrificed. Parameters are ulcer diameter, reddish color and swollen membrane, and inflammation score of ulcer.
Result: Test group indicated ulcer diameter and inflammation score were reduce, no swelling and redness observed.
Conclusion: Standardized roselle 7.5% is effective for ulcer healing of oral mucous."

ABSTRACT
Backgrounds:Roselle have an anti-inflammatory effect that can accelerate wound healing. Fibroblast play a critical role in wound healing process. Objectives: To evaluate the result of wound healing process towards rat oral mucous ulcer based on fibroblast expression in immunohistochemistry after exposure 15% ethanol roselle extract. Methods: rat oral mucous ulcer samples after exposure the control group and the treatment group that stained by TE-7 antibody (immunohistochemistry). Parameters that used are positive cells and color intensity (pixels). Results: There was an increase of positive cells in group 15% roselle on the 3rd day (score 2) with color intensity indicates high score (<125 pixels) from the 1st, 3rd, 7th and 14th days. Conclusions: Fibroblast expression increased in wound healing process of rat oral mucous ulcer after exposure 15% ethanol roselle extract"

Roselle have anti-inflammatory, anti-bacteria effect.
Objectives : To determine macroscopic, microscopic condition of ulcers after application of roselle extract.
Methods : thirty six sprague-dawley rats were divided, TA 0.1% as positive control, saline 0.9% as negative control, roselle extract 7.5% as treatment group. healing was observed in the first, third, seventh, and fourteenth day.
Result : In 7 days, the diameter differences of ulcers applied with roselle extract 7.5% is bigger and inflammation score of ulcers is lower than TA and saline.
Conclusion : application of roselle extract 7.5% is effective in accelerating healing in 7 days.

Background: Periodontitis is caused by microbial infection, such as Streptococcus sanguinisthat disturbs immune response and the integrity of tooth-supporting tissue. Roselle (Hibiscus sabdariffa Linn.) calyx ethanol extract has antibacterial properties against Gram-positive bacteria, including S. sanguinis. In order to develop the dosage form, roselle calyx ethanol extract gel was made. Objective:To observe the antibacterial effectiveness of roselle calyx ethanol extract gel against S. sanguinisMethodin vitrostudy using disk diffusion method which measures clear zone of inhibition (mm)of 10%, 15%, and 25% roselle gel applied on Mueller Hinton agar inoculated with S. sanguinis, incubated for 6 hours, and total plate count method which counts the number of living S. sanguiniscolonies (CFU/mL)after being exposed to 10%, 15%, and 25% roselle gel. Positive control is 0.2% chlorhexidine gel and negative control is gel without active substances.Result: Inhibitory zones of 15% and 25% roselle gel have significant differences compared controls (p<0.05), 10% roselle gel did not show inhibitory zones.All three concentrations of gel significantly reduced the number of colonies compared to controls (p<0.05). Highest inhibitory effect was observed in 25% roselle gel.Conclusion: roselle calyx ethanol extract gel showed inhibitory effect against S. sanguinis.

Ulcers are often found in oral mucosa. Roselle has been reported to accelerate wound healing.
Objectives: To analyze the effectiveness of identified ethanol extract of roselle calyx 3.75%.
Methods: A total of 36 rats were divided into 3 groups of application, saline, triamcinolone acetonide, and roselle extract 3.75%. Rats were sacrificed on 2nd, 4th, 8th, and 15th days. Specimens were made and microscopic slide were scored.
Results: Saline application showed inflammation score 3. Triamcinolone acetonide application showed inflammation score 1. Roselle extract application showed inflammation score 2.
Conclusion: Application of roselle extract 3.75% less effective to accelerate wound healing.

Introduction: Periodontitis is a chronic inflammatory disease of periodontium, characterized by loss of periodontal ligament attachment and alveolar bone destruction. The advanced form of periodontitis could lead to tooth loss. Aggregatibacter actinomycetemcomitans is a bacterial that has a significant role in periodontitis by its various virulence factors. Therefore, antibacterial agents are needed to control the periodontal pathogen bacteria activity. Roselle calyx ethanol extract gel (Hibiscus sabdariffa Linn.) could be an antibacterial agent because of its antibacterial effect.
Objectives: To evaluate antibacterial efficacy of roselle calyx ethanol extract gel (Hibiscus sabdariffa Linn.) against Aggregatibacter actinomycetemcomitans on in vitro study.
Methods: Disk diffusion test (zone of inhibition) and total plate count test were performed using roselle calyx ethanol extract gel (Hibiscus sabdariffa Linn.) at concentrations of 10%, 15%, and 25%, 0.2% chlorhexidine gel as positive control and blank gel as negative control. Zone of inhibition test was carried out on three different bacterial colonies, by placing paper disk that had been exposed to gel on 5 Mueller-Hinton agar plates for each bacterial colony. Total plate count test was performed by counting bacterial colonies after exposed from the test material.
Results: Roselle calyx ethanol extract gel (Hibiscus sabdariffa Linn.) concentrations of 15% and 25% showed statistically significant differences when compared to negative controls (p-value <0.05).
Conclusions: Roselle calyx ethanol extract gel (Hibiscus sabdariffa Linn.) is effective in inhibiting the growth of Aggregatibacter actinomycetemcomitans at 15% and 25% concentrations."
